WebApr 19, 2024 · Avoid caffeine, which can dry out your mouth. Increase saliva by chewing gum or sucking on hard candies that do not contain sugar. Try those with xylitol, which can further prevent cavities. Do not use tobacco, and limit alcohol; both can cause dry mouth. Place a dehumidifier in your room at night or in your home or office during the day. WebMar 21, 2024 · Acidic Foods. WebJan 9, 2024 · 2. Suck on Sugar-Free Candies. Sucking on candies or mints can stimulate your salivary flow, temporarily relieving your dry mouth symptoms. You should choose sugar-free products because sugar can cause tooth decay. And your risk of tooth decay is even higher with dry mouth. 3. Chew Sugar-Free Gum.
